KJV Strong Code G4336 : proseuchomai/pros-yoo'-khom-ahee

Definition

G4336 proseuchomai/pros-yoo'-khom-ahee from 4314 and 2172; to pray to God, i.e. supplicate, worship:--pray (X earnestly, for), make prayer. see G4314 see G2172
